Miss Venezuela, 22-year-old Dayana Mendoza, won the Miss Universe pageant held in Vietnam on Monday, beating models from three other Latin American countries and Russia.
Mendoza, 178-centimetre (5′ 10″) beauty, clinched the diamond-studded gold crown after answering a question on the difference between men and women.

“Don’t drink and fly!”
That is what the Indian authorities are telling their pilots. But still, pilots in India often fail alcohol tests.
A flight from India’s capital, Delhi, to the eastern city of Patna was canceled Saturday after a routine medical test on crew members revealed the pilot had consumed alcohol.

In a latest study, Nauru tops the list of countries with the greatest percentage of overweight people, with an alarming 94.5% of its adult population (ages 15+) classified as such, based on the most recent estimates by the World Health Organization (WHO).
Nepal ranked 189, 6th from the bottom, with 8.5% of the population overweight. […]

Vimla Atwal, 35, and 29 other female toilet cleaners are going to take part in a fashion show in New York. Thanks to a rehabilitation program run by a local firm, Sulabh International, these ladies are participating in a series of events by the United Nations to mark the International Year of Sanitation.

The Delhi High Court, India, recently upheld the policy of Indian Airlines to ground overweight air hostesses. A bench headed by Justice AK Sikri dismissed the petition filed by some Indian Airlines air hostesses, who were grounded due to putting on weight excessive to the limit fixed by the airlines.

Nepal has registered itself as the newest republic in the world with a recent declaration to convert the kingdom to a federal democratic republic. Now onward the king is considered an ordinary citizen.
